Policies

The National Cancer Institute and the National Human Genome Research Institute staff actively seek input from subject matter experts in developing The Cancer Genome Atlas (TCGA) policies and guidelines to help govern the way investigators implement tissue and clinical data collections, data access and publications using the TCGA data sets.

Additionally, the Ethics, Law and Policy Group has been able to develop policies and documents that provide for protection of human subjects through rigorous consent protocols and control of patient information.
